Kickstart the New Year with “Make and Munch” Cooking Sessions at EX5Alive!

We are thrilled to announce the launch of our “Make and Munch” cooking sessions at EX5Alive, Cranbrook Education Campus, to kick off the new year with a delicious and educational twist!

Starting on Wednesday, January 15th, and running for six weeks, these sessions offer a fantastic opportunity for parents, carers, and children to come together and prepare a delightful lunch. Each session concludes with participants taking home a recipe bag, ensuring the fun and learning continue at home.

Who Can Join?

These sessions are specifically designed for parents and carers of pre-school children. They aim to tackle common mealtime challenges, such as picky eating and the daily struggles of feeding young children.

What to Expect?

Funded by the SNG Thriving Communities Fund via Action Funder and The Austin and Hope Pilkington Trust, our “Make and Munch” sessions are part of a broader initiative to support parents and carers. By providing hands-on cooking experiences, we aim to equip participants with practical skills and knowledge to overcome common feeding challenges.

Why Join Us?

This initiative is more than just cooking; it’s about fostering a sense of community and shared learning. We believe that by making mealtimes a more positive and stress-free experience, we can help families create healthy, enjoyable mealtime routines.
